A novel solar air heater design is proposed in the present study. The new a closed collector – storage system (CCSSAHS) integrated with an internal finned heat exchanger filled PCM. Two identical heaters were manufactured for sake of comparison. first one was RT42, and second RT50. thermal performance studied RT42 RT50, utilizing reflecting mirror; mass flow rate, that is, 0.25, 0.045, 0.065 kg/s; series separation arrangements. For experiments showed at 0.025 kg, mirror, arrangement stored power, charging efficiency, discharged discharging efficiency 1255 W, 90.7%, 420 93.9%, respectively, while RT50 1203 87%, 332 88.1%, respectively. highest temperature difference between exit entrance found kg/s mirror arrangement, 16.8°C. In addition, economic evaluation presented. CCSSAHS can satisfy tremendous industrial domestic needs. exchanger, core component heater, be recycled from damaged condition devices. combines principle recycling clean energy to preserve environment.
